阿里云国际站代理商:asp.net mvc打造web api

ASP.NET MVC是一个强大的、模式化的框架,用于构建Web应用程序。借助ASP.NET MVC,开发人员可以更容易地利用模型-视图-控制器(MVC)模式来创建Web应用程序。Web API是一种使用HTTP协议提供数据服务的技术,基于ASP.NET平台,可以用来创建RESTful的Web服务。

以下步骤阐述如何使用ASP.NET MVC创建Web API:

  1. 创建一个新的ASP.NET MVC项目:打开Visual Studio,选择File > New > Project。在弹出窗口中选择“ASP.NET Web Application”,填写项目名,选择起始位置,点击OK。然后在新窗口上选择”MVC”,然后点击确定。
  2. 添加一个新的API:在你的项目解决方案中,右键单击”Controllers”文件夹,然后选择”Add > Controller…”。在弹出窗口中,选择“Web API 2 Controller – Empty”,然后点击”Add”,输入Controller的名称,然后点击”Add”。
  3. 在创建的API Controller中编写代码:在你的新Controller中编写如下代码。

    public class TestController : ApiController
    {
     public IHttpActionResult Get()
     {
         return Ok("Hello, World!");
     }
    }
  4. 配置路由:打开”App_Start > WebApiConfig.cs”文件,有一个注册路由的函数可以修改,可以添加自己的路由规则。通常会在这个文件内添加路由模板,如:

    阿里云国际站代理商:asp.net mvc打造web api
    config.Routes.MapHttpRoute(
     name: "DefaultApi",
     routeTemplate: "api/{controller}/{id}",
     defaults: new { id = RouteParameter.Optional }
    );
  5. 测试你的API:运行你的项目,在浏览器上输入”http://localhost:端口/api/测试(即你的Controller名称)”,你就应当可以看到”Hello, World!”这样的输出。

以上就是使用ASP.NET MVC创建Web API的基本步骤,可以进行相应的修改和调整以满足你的实际需求。希望这个指南对你有所帮助。

发布者:luotuoemo,转转请注明出处:https://www.jintuiyun.com/172382.html

(0)
luotuoemo的头像luotuoemo
上一篇 2024年3月27日 17:14
下一篇 2024年3月27日 17:46

相关推荐

  • 阿拉善盟阿里云企业邮箱代理商:阿里邮箱密码规则怎么设置

    阿拉善盟阿里云企业邮箱代理商:阿里邮箱密码规则怎么设置 引言 阿里云企业邮箱作为一款著名的企业邮箱服务,被广泛应用于各行各业。而设置强密码是保障企业邮箱安全的重要一环。本文将介绍阿里云企业邮箱代理商的阿里邮箱密码规则设置方法,同时探讨该企业邮箱的优势和好用之处。 阿里邮箱密码规则设置方法 为了确保阿里云企业邮箱的安全性,阿里邮箱代理商推荐以下密码规则设置: …

    2024年2月14日
    72700
  • 榆林阿里云代理商:android 如何显示网络图片

    在Android应用中显示网络图片通常使用的库是Glide或Picasso。以下是使用Glide显示网络图片的步骤: 添加依赖项: 在你的app的build.gradle文件中添加Glide的依赖项,例如: implementation 'com.github.bumptech.glide:glide:4.11.0' annotation…

    2024年2月23日
    69800
  • 兰州阿里云代理商:api调用 python

    阿里云的API可以通过Python语言来调用。在调用API之前,首先需要在阿里云控制台中开通相应的API服务,并获取Access Key ID和Access Key Secret。然后可以使用Python中的阿里云SDK,或者直接发送HTTP请求来调用API。 以获取ECS实例列表为例,代码示例如下: import json import urllib.re…

    2024年3月10日
    71000
  • 阿里云企业邮箱的功能操作提示能否根据用户行为智能推荐?

    阿里云企业邮箱的智能推荐及用户行为分析功能详解 一、阿里云企业邮箱的核心功能与智能推荐潜力 阿里云企业邮箱不仅具备全面的邮件管理功能,还通过整合阿里云智能技术(如AIRec推荐算法),有效分析用户行为,为用户提供智能推荐。这些功能适合各种类型的企业,能够在提升工作效率的同时,满足复杂的管理需求。 二、阿里云企业邮箱的特色功能 1. 邮箱安全与数据保护 阿里云…

    2024年10月30日
    63200
  • 深圳阿里云代理商:阿里云游戏盾介绍

    阿里云游戏盾是一款专为游戏行业打造的网络安全产品,它主要帮助游戏厂商全面保护游戏服务端的网络安全,防范各种常见的网络攻击。它主要具有以下特点: 防DDoS攻击:游戏盾能够有效防范各种规模的DDoS攻击,保障游戏服务器的高可用性和稳定性。 防CC攻击:游戏盾能够防止各种CC攻击,保障游戏服务器不会因为负载过大而影响玩家的游戏体验。 去重跳:游戏盾能够有效去重跳…

    2024年3月9日
    73700

发表回复

登录后才能评论

联系我们

4000-747-360

在线咨询: QQ交谈

邮件:ixuntao@qq.com

工作时间:周一至周五,9:30-18:30,节假日休息

关注微信
购买阿里云服务器请访问:https://www.4526.cn/